replace ac on our F40 aft cabin
I know that someone has replaced their AC units, our salon 16K cruise air split unit has given up the ghost after 30 years, Does anyone have any recommendations??

It that case you have many options . Cruseair of course marineair and Mermaid . all are good units Price is one thing to look at ,But who can service near you should be a factor .
If the one of the units when on mine I would stay whit the remote system on the forward unit ( 3 evaporators/outlets ) v berth / dinning area galley side of salon . the duct work would be almost imposable . on the other hand the rear unit with one would be easy to with a self contained unit.
